At the NYC Data Science meetup on March 5, 2014, Drew Conway (head of data at Project Florida and co-author of the book Machine Learning for Hackers) spoke about his own research using the tools of data science to tackle problems in political science.

Hacking Skills

Obtain Munge

I hold the following truths to be self-evident...

1.Data come from many sources

2.Data come in many form(at)s

A .zip file of PDFs ≠ data‣Data scientist must know where to get data and how to obtain it

‣Work with big text files

$ head publicvotes-20101018_votes.dump

‣Work with APIs

$ curl http://search.twitter.com/search.json?q=@drewconway > drewconway.json

Real data are messy ‣Even curated data: duplicates, missing values, date formats

‣Combine data from multiple sources/formats

‣Tools• *NIX tools: sed, awk, grep• Scripting languages: Perl, Python

and R

$ cat ufo_awesome.tsv | grep probe | wc -l 131

Experimental approach

Expert codings

Texts: 18 “big 3” British party manifestos 1987-2010

Experts: 5 advanced poli. sci. graduate students + 2 tenured faculty

Coding: deliberately simple schema

Baseline data

Three experiments

No Qualificatio

n

Low-Threshold

High-Threshold

Anyone in

4/6 Correct

5/6 Correct

MT codings

Experimental designHypothesis: Stronger filter on Turkers leads to better coding

Filter: Use MT qualification test as gatekeeper

What’s good about MT non-experts?

They’re fast

They’re biased?

They’re cheap

They’re wrong?

The last crowd-sourced coding job for 600 sentences

and got 4,300 sentences coded in

about 20 hours (about 3.6

sentences per minute)

•We pay about $0.02 / sentence

•Typical manifesto (in British set) has 1,000 sentences•Whole manifesto coded for $20

•By comparison, the CMP pays expert coders about €150 per manifesto, call it €.15 or $.20/manifesto - 10x more per sentence
